What is Lipsync Studio?
Key features
Image-to-video lip sync from a source photo and audio
Multiple models for single speaker, dual speakers, and re-syncing existing video
Pro Mask Tool to target specific speakers in multi-person scenes
Text-to-speech, voice cloning, and direct audio upload options
AI video translation and dubbing into other languages
Up to 10-minute videos at 4K resolution; supports humans, cartoons, and animals
Pros & cons
Advantages
- Handles long-form (up to 10-minute) and high-resolution 4K output
- Flexible audio input via text-to-speech, voice cloning, or upload
- Multi-speaker masking for complex, multi-person scenes
- Works with non-human subjects such as cartoons and animals
Limitations
- Credit-based pricing can get expensive for high-volume use
- Web-only, with no native mobile apps or documented public API
- No clearly documented free tier on the pricing page despite 'free' marketing
Use cases
Turning a photo into a talking avatar or spokesperson video
Dubbing and translating videos into other languages with matched lip movement
Creating singing character videos from still images
Re-syncing lip movements in existing footage to new audio
